Gotta take a moment and say thank you for making this video, just replaced mine using your tips. Typical small struggles here and there but just went slow with it, probably took me 45 minutes start to finish. Getting the old switch disconnected from those plastic tabs was the most difficult, I was afraid to snap them. Ended up grabbing some paper clips and as I loosened one I would shove a paper clip in there and move to the next, they kept it from accidentally snapping back together as I moved along.
